My spectacles
They think I can't see without you
when all I can't see without you is something far
People dish out several names to you
But daringly, you'll still remain my spectacles.
Without you my endearing companion;
It takes me eternity to complete my notes,
Brings me smug nags for illegible handwriting
And dents me with the jest from my friends.
I remember abandoning you -my spectacles, instigated your spoilt
And my shyness of you had always caused me to strain my eyes
All to shun you because of an archenemy, a defect called myopia
But I forgot, I look endearingly awesome in it as well.
